#078113 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#078113 is composed of 2.7% red, 50.6%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.3%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 125.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 26.7%. #078113 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ff26 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#078113 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#078113 has RGB values of R:7, G:129,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 491795.

Shades and Tints of #078113
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#011103 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#078113
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414741 is the less saturated color, while #02860f is the most saturated one.
